Abstract

This article will address the topic of allocation decisions in the design process of global value-generating networks. The approaches are the results of the ongoing research project "Global Variant Production System" (GVP) funded by the Federal Ministry of Education and Research (BMBF). The consortium of this research project consists of the Institute of Production Systems and Logistics (IFA) and other institutes as well as several German industrial enterprises. Starting point is the demonstration of the GVP project by utilizing the SADT method. The following description refers to the current state of the work packages of the IFA. The developed procedure and methods to design value-generating networks will be illustrated. To conclude the article, planned approaches by the IFA in the field of global production will be introduced.
